Subject: [PATCH v3 07/26] xprtrdma: Improve locking around rpcrdma_rep destruction

Currently rpcrdma_reps_destroy() assumes that, at transport
tear-down, the content of the rb_free_reps list is the same as the
content of the rb_all_reps list. Although that is usually true,
using the rb_all_reps list should be more reliable because of
the way it's managed. And, rpcrdma_reps_unmap() uses rb_all_reps;
these two functions should both traverse the "all" list.
Ensure that all rpcrdma_reps are always destroyed whether they are
on the rep free list or not.

net/sunrpc/xprtrdma/verbs.c | 31 ++++++++++++++++++++++++-------
1 file changed, 24 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)
diff --git a/net/sunrpc/xprtrdma/verbs.c b/net/sunrpc/xprtrdma/verbs.c
index 1b599a623eea..482fdc9e25c2 100644
--- a/net/sunrpc/xprtrdma/verbs.c
+++ b/net/sunrpc/xprtrdma/verbs.c
@@ -1007,16 +1007,23 @@ struct rpcrdma_rep *rpcrdma_rep_create(struct rpcrdma_xprt *r_xprt,
return NULL;
}
-/* No locking needed here. This function is invoked only by the
- * Receive completion handler, or during transport shutdown.
- */
-static void rpcrdma_rep_destroy(struct rpcrdma_rep *rep)
+static void rpcrdma_rep_destroy_locked(struct rpcrdma_rep *rep)
{
- list_del(&rep->rr_all);
rpcrdma_regbuf_free(rep->rr_rdmabuf);
kfree(rep);
}
+static void rpcrdma_rep_destroy(struct rpcrdma_rep *rep)
+{
+ struct rpcrdma_buffer *buf = &rep->rr_rxprt->rx_buf;
+
+ spin_lock(&buf->rb_lock);
+ list_del(&rep->rr_all);
+ spin_unlock(&buf->rb_lock);
+
+ rpcrdma_rep_destroy_locked(rep);
+}
+
static struct rpcrdma_rep *rpcrdma_rep_get_locked(struct rpcrdma_buffer *buf)
{
struct llist_node *node;
@@ -1049,8 +1056,18 @@ static void rpcrdma_reps_destroy(struct rpcrdma_buffer *buf)
{
struct rpcrdma_rep *rep;
- while ((rep = rpcrdma_rep_get_locked(buf)) != NULL)
- rpcrdma_rep_destroy(rep);
+ spin_lock(&buf->rb_lock);
+ while ((rep = list_first_entry_or_null(&buf->rb_all_reps,
+ struct rpcrdma_rep,
+ rr_all)) != NULL) {
+ list_del(&rep->rr_all);
+ spin_unlock(&buf->rb_lock);
+
+ rpcrdma_rep_destroy_locked(rep);
+
+ spin_lock(&buf->rb_lock);
+ }
+ spin_unlock(&buf->rb_lock);
}
